What a RICS Level 2 Survey Covers

Our RICS Level 2 Home Survey, formerly known as the Homebuyer Report, provides a comprehensive visual inspection of the property's condition without invasive testing. We examine all accessible areas including the roof, walls, floors, doors, windows, and permanent fixtures. The survey identifies defects that affect the property's value and highlights any urgent issues that require immediate attention.

During our inspection of your NE34 6 property, we assess the overall condition of the building fabric, check for signs of damp or rot, evaluate the roof structure and coverings, examine walls for cracking or movement, and inspect joinery and finishes. We also provide an independent market valuation and insurance rebuild cost estimate, which proves invaluable for mortgage requirements and future planning.

The resulting report uses a clear traffic light system to grade each element - red for urgent issues requiring attention, amber for defects that need rectifying eventually, and green for satisfactory condition. This straightforward approach makes it easy to prioritise repairs and negotiate with sellers based on our findings. Understanding Your Survey Report

Your RICS Level 2 report provides much more than a simple checklist of problems. We include an independent market valuation based on current local market conditions, which helps you assess whether the asking price reflects the property's true worth. The valuation considers recent sales in the NE34 6 area, including properties in nearby streets that have sold over the past twelve months. With the local market showing a 3.9% annual price change, having an up-to-date valuation is crucial for making informed decisions.

We also provide an insurance rebuild cost, which is essential for ensuring you have adequate building insurance cover. This figure is particularly important for older properties where rebuild costs can exceed market values due to period features or specialist construction requirements. Many mortgage lenders require this information as part of their lending criteria. For Victorian and Edwardian properties in NE34 6, the rebuild cost can be significantly higher than the market value due to original features like decorative cornices, period fireplaces, and traditional construction methods.

The survey report includes clear recommendations for any further investigations that may be needed. If we identify potential issues that require specialist assessment - such as concerns about the property's structure, suspected Japanese knotweed, or electrical installations - we clearly flag these and explain why further expert advice is necessary. This helps you make informed decisions about proceeding with the purchase. We never recommend unnecessary investigations - we only suggest them when our visual assessment identifies specific areas of concern.

For properties in the NE34 6 area, our experience shows that common areas of concern often include roof conditions on older properties, windows and joinery that may need maintenance, and the condition of damp proof courses in period homes. The coastal location also means that salt erosion and weathering can affect external finishes over time. Our surveyors are particularly attentive to signs of weathering on exposed elevations, the condition of gutters and drainage, and any evidence of damp penetration that can be more prevalent in properties near the coast.

What types of properties are most common in NE34 6?

The NE34 6 area features a diverse mix of property types, from Victorian and Edwardian terraced houses in the town centre to modern detached homes in newer developments. You'll find traditional semi-detached houses from the mid-20th century, period apartments in converted buildings, and more recent detached properties. This variety means our surveyors need to be familiar with different construction methods and potential issues - whether it's the solid brick walls common in older terraced properties or the more modern cavity wall construction found in 1980s and 1990s developments.

Are there any specific issues to watch for with coastal properties in this area?

Properties in NE34 6 can be affected by the coastal environment, which brings specific challenges that our surveyors know to look for. Salt-laden air can accelerate weathering of external brickwork and render, while exposure to strong winds and rain can affect roof coverings and gutters more quickly than in inland areas. We also check for signs of damp penetration, which can be more prevalent in properties near the coast, particularly those with solid walls rather than cavity wall construction.
